San Remo's air quality benefits from its exceptional Ligurian Riviera dei Fiori coastal position, with consistent Mediterranean sea breezes and the powerful Tramontane providing reliable maritime ventilation along this famous flower and casino resort coast. Vehicle traffic on the A10 motorway is the primary local source, while the surrounding Maritime Alps rising steeply inland create dramatic topographic variation and the Mediterranean coastal exposure generally maintains San Remo among northwestern Italy's more moderately ventilated coastal environments.

Are air quality levels in San Remo based on measurements or forecasts?

It is forecasts derived by downscaling forecasts provided by EU’s Copernicus Atmosphere Monitoring Service (CAMS) by taking into account local conditions such as traffic patterns. CAMS bases its forecast on satellite measurements of particles and chemical compounds in the atmosphere.
